📣New Staff Welcome!
Born and raised in Marshfield, Brittany Grove is excited to return to the community that helped shape her as the newest Agricultural Education teacher. A December graduate of UW-River Falls, she recently completed a long-term substitute teaching position in the Agricultural Education program at Mosinee High School. Inspired by her former Marshfield agriculture teachers and FFA advisors, Mr. Heeg and Mr. Zee, she developed a passion for agriculture through FFA and 4-H and is eager to give back to the program that played such an important role in her life.
Brittany is especially excited to make the most of her new classroom, greenhouse, and animal lab, creating hands-on learning opportunities for students. Her goal is to ensure every student feels welcome, valued, and that they belong in agriculture.
Outside of school, she enjoys teaching kids how to show llamas at the fair, taking walks with her puppy, Murphy, and cooking and baking for family and friends. Brittany also enjoys spending time with her husband, Carter, and their four llamas: Mae Rose, Sophie, Quincy, and Cee Cee. She is thrilled to return home and help inspire the next generation of Marshfield FFA members and agricultural leaders. 🌱🦙
